Barber: Layton Design Mere Myth!

postandring.jpgIn a neat parallel of the recent outing of Deep Throat, John Barber goes all investigative on us and unearths the actual designer of the city’s bike posts. And rather like the dismay we felt upon learning DT was just a Hooverite FBI cog, and not, say, Elizabeth Taylor, we’re kind of bummed that, despite insider sources to the contrary, Jack L. had no hand in the design of these rather matter of fact city structures. The real designer was a CCM employee, and bike designer. How predictable.
The post is being honored as it nears its twentieth anniversary. And according to the Barber of cette ville, though David Dennis is credited with creating the post, its actual designer was a volunteer cycling committee member and industrial designer named Bill Coffman. They were initially designed to be affixed to parking meters, but evolved to freestanding grandeur. So the circle of this mystery comes to a close, and though Jack Layton didn’t scrawl drunken innovation on a bar napkin lo those twenty years ago, we can still imagine he did.
